Volunteers Wanted! Help Bring Our Rewilded Nature Trail to Life
The Sherriff Centre is looking for enthusiastic, community-minded volunteers to help care for and bring our new Rewilded Nature Trail to life in West Hampstead.
You could help with guided nature tours, gardening and seasonal maintenance, looking after our wildlife habitats, or simply helping keep the trail welcoming and accessible.
No experience is needed — just enthusiasm and a willingness to get involved! You’ll learn about biodiversity and sustainability, meet new people, gain practical experience and make a visible difference to your local community.
We welcome people who can volunteer regularly or occasionally, including weekdays, weekends and school holidays. Full training and support will be provided.

Pregnancy Sickness Support is a registered UK charity working to improve care, treatment and support for those affected by nausea and vomiting in pregnancy (NVP) and the severe form of the condition, Hyperemesis Gravidarum (HG). For many people this is one of the hardest and loneliest parts of pregnancy. Our social media is often the first place someone finds out they are not alone.
We are looking for a creative Social Media Volunteer to help us tell that story well. You would help shape warm, accurate and engaging content across Instagram, Facebook, LinkedIn and X, and, if it interests you, help us explore and launch a presence on TikTok. Most of your creative work would be in Canva, using our templates and brand.

About Waythrough
Waythrough provides specialist support across mental health, alcohol, drugs and related areas. We delivery high-quality, evidence-based services designed around the real needs of the people we serve.
Every year, we support around 125,000 people through over 250 services - and it's all made possible by our 3,500 brilliant staff and volunteers.

The Crisis Recovery House supports people experiencing a mental health crisis, as an alternative to hospital admission, where appropriate. It also helps individuals discharged from hospital who need a brief period of intensive support.
As an Activities Volunteer, you will play a key role in creating a welcoming and engaging environment for service users. You will co-facilitate group sessions, assist with planning and running activities and events, and support the smooth operation of day-to-day service activities.

We are seeking a dedicated and friendly person with a passion for cooking to cook a healthy community meal for our lunch service on Tuesdays and/or Fridays.
The community kitchen chef volunteers will play a vital role in supporting Mind in Camden’s wider group services, including the Healthy Minds Community Programme and Phoenix Recovery Service. We support adults (18+) living in Camden who may be experiencing mental health challenges, isolation, or social exclusion.
A key part of our services is providing healthy home cooked meals for our community members twice a week (Tuesdays and Fridays). As a Community Kitchen Chef volunteer, you will gain valuable frontline experience cooking a community meal for adults with a range of mental health needs. You will work collaboratively with other volunteer chefs to design healthy menus that are guided by suggestions and requests from our community members. You will be challenged to create delicious meals using a limited budget and minimising food waste.
*Please note we require a minimum of 6 months commitment to your volunteering role.
